Denominations; Payment of Interest on Securities. (a) The Securities of each series may be issued in such denominations as shall be specified as contemplated by Section 2.03. In the absence of such provisions with respect to the Securities of any series, the Securities of such series shall be issued in denominations of $1,000 and any integral multiple thereof. The Securities of each series shall be numbered, lettered or otherwise distinguished in such manner or in accordance with such plan as the officers of the Company executing the same may determine.
